Author:  riveryu [ Sat May 17, 2008 6:36 pm ]
Post subject:  RE:Snake Collision Help

One way I think is using whatdotcolor, which returns the color int value of the a pixel (x,y) specified. Learn from Turing Help [F10].
You can compare the snake head to the color of its body.

Furthermore, correct me if Im wrong but normally in snake you can't go towards your body(backward). You can do this by using if and then comparing which direction has been set and which direction should not be available at the time.
ex.
if (righted) then
(CanGoLeft) := false
end if
